Current Position and Past Experience
Christopher Ray is currently Provost and Senior Vice President at University of North Texas Health Science Center at Fort Worth; previously, he was Chief Academic Officer and a Professor. Prior, he served seven years at Texas Woman’s University as Professor and Dean of Health Sciences. From 2007-2016, Ray filled several roles at University of Texas at Arlington, from Associate Dean of Research and Graduate Studies to Director for The Center for Healthy Living and Longevity, and Associate Dean for Research and Director for the Center for Research and Scholarship.
Education, Honors and Achievements
Ray earned a Doctor of Philosophy in Kinesiology and Exercise Science from University of Georgia. He also holds a Master of Science and a Bachelor of Science in Kinesiology and Exercise Science from University of Tennessee, Knoxville.
